- N +

spring常用注解及應用(junit常用注解)

今天給各位分享spring常用注解及應用的知識,其中也會對junit常用注解進行解釋,如果能碰巧解決你現在面臨的問題,別忘了關注本站,現在開始吧!

spring注解和配置文件的區別

注解:直接寫在源碼中,這樣寫簡單、方便,看起來也直觀,但是不方便修改配置:寫在配置文件中,這樣寫靈活,修改方便,但是寫起來很煩瑣

spring的事務注解作用于哪一層

作用在c等,既控制層。

為什么spring的事務@transaction注解只對public方法有效

理論上而言,不public,也可以用aop實現transactional的功能,但我感覺只針對public是考慮外部調用,而且也只能從外部調用。加在interface上這個沒意義吧。

springsecurity詳解

SpringSecurity是Spring家族中的一個安全管理框架,用于保護應用程序的安全性。它提供了一套全面的安全性解決方案,包括身份驗證、授權、密碼管理、會話管理等功能。SpringSecurity的主要特點和功能包括:

身份驗證(Authentication):SpringSecurity提供了多種身份驗證方式,包括基于表單、基于HTTP基本認證、基于LDAP等。它支持自定義身份驗證邏輯,并提供了一套可擴展的用戶認證機制。

授權(Authorization):SpringSecurity支持基于角色和權限的授權機制。它可以通過注解、表達式或者配置文件來定義訪問控制規則,確保只有具有相應權限的用戶可以執行特定操作。

密碼管理(PasswordManagement):SpringSecurity提供了密碼加密和解密的功能,可以幫助開發者安全地存儲用戶密碼。它支持多種加密算法,并提供了密碼策略的配置選項。

會話管理(SessionManagement):SpringSecurity可以管理用戶會話,包括跟蹤用戶登錄狀態、限制并發登錄、處理會話超時等。它還支持集群環境下的會話復制和共享。

安全事件和日志(SecurityEventsandLogging):SpringSecurity可以記錄安全事件和生成安全日志,幫助開發者監控和分析系統的安全性。

集成其他框架和技術(IntegrationwithOtherFrameworksandTechnologies):SpringSecurity可以與其他Spring框架和技術無縫集成,如SpringMVC、SpringBoot、SpringData等。總之,SpringSecurity是一個功能強大且靈活的安全管理框架,可以幫助開發者輕松地實現應用程序的安全需求。它提供了豐富的功能和配置選項,可以根據具體需求進行定制和擴展。

springboot怎么識別注解

SpringBoot可以通過使用反射機制來識別注解。1.首先,SpringBoot會掃描所有的類,查找是否使用了特定的注解。2.一旦發現了目標注解,SpringBoot會使用Java的反射機制來解析該注解的信息。3.通過反射,SpringBoot可以獲取到注解的屬性值,從而根據這些屬性值來決定后續的處理邏輯。4.在SpringBoot中,注解不僅僅是一個標記,它們通常攜帶一些信息,例如配置數據源、定義路由等。因此,SpringBoot能夠根據注解的信息來進行相應的業務處理,并提供相應的功能??偨Y起來,SpringBoot通過反射機制來識別注解,并根據注解的屬性值來決定后續的處理邏輯和功能。

文章到此結束,如果本次分享的spring常用注解及應用和junit常用注解的問題解決了您的問題,那么我們由衷的感到高興!

返回列表
上一篇:
下一篇: